Moi favorito afternoon TV show from 1999 up to 2003 is Tabing Ilog.  That is where Kaye Abad, John Lloyd Cruz, Jodi Sta.Maria, Patrick Garcia,  Paula Peralejo, Paolo Contis, Desiree del Valle, Baron Geisler jump started their careers in showbizness. "Tabing Ilog" theme song was sung by Barbie Almalbis of Barbie's Cradle. Life back then was simple and uncomplicated.



Fast forward to March 2020, Abs-Cbn veering  away from the stereotypes produces for the very first time a theater play for the benefit of Bantay Kalikasan.

The musical play version of the hit TV series is set at the present time, the year 2020. So, it is expected that the barkada now has cellphones.  The play also tackles friendship, family, parenting, relationship, love, LGBTQ, finances, False sense of Pride, toxic masculinity, palabra de honor,  how to cope up with life's various challenges. How to be a strong person. Coming out of a lesbian to her friend, bullying, alcoholism, mental illness depressions, suicide and other social issues.



Theatre actor Vino Mabalot Ace his role as Fonzy.  

Fonzy's character is the face of depression. Jolly, makulit, maharot, jokester always smiling but deep inside he was hurting, feeling alone and helpless. In one of his monologues he said this line "Bakit hihingi ako ng tulong sa inyo, Ang mga taong cool ay Hindi humihingi ng saklolo. Madami nga akong kaibigan pero tila nag iisa pa rin".  It may be a small role but he has one of the best impact to the audience in my own opinion.



Another notable scene is the beautiful friendship between a man and a woman without malice. I enjoyed the singing and the dancing plus the dialogue exchange between Badong and Eds in the padyak scene.


PBB Otso 2nd big placer Kiara Takahashi play the role of "Eds" and Batit Espiritu as Badong.


You should watch out for this scene. It is high time for men to understand that a man and a woman can be the best of friends without any romance. Thus, "Pwede pala Yun" song keeps on running on my head up until now.



Aside from that, I also like the scene between Badong and Ely (Franco Ramos) the one who coined the term "Rebound Friend" in the musical.

Lola Uying played by Agot Isidro and Rovic played by Ian Pangilinan. Lola Uying hated herself for raising Rovic the way he was now. An egoistic, full of pride bastard. Excuse my language. His portrayal makes his character relatable to those who are involved in a relationship with a machismo type of man.  


In this particular scene the lola wanted him to veer away from traditions, toxic masculinity that a man can cheat and expect to be forgiven. 



The character of Rovic was left behind in the era with backward idea of women. He think his girlfriend Eds need not go to college (she is poor) as he plans to provide for all of her needs when they get married. Rovic thought that by showering her with material things that she can’t afford gave him the authority to dictate on how she dresses and behave in every occasion.
